Broken panes

Glass breakage is a normal part of the home ownership. A pebble thrown by a lawnmowers blade, a cup thrown on the window sill or a cat that is rambunctious can cause windows to break or shatter. It is crucial to fix your windows as quickly as you can, regardless of whether they are single-paned or double-paned. The longer you delay to repair a damaged window, the more deteriorated it becomes. The seals will begin to wear out. This can increase your costs for energy and lead to condensation.

It is more beneficial to hire an expert to repair windows that have been damaged rather than attempt to do it yourself. Resealing a window is a tricky job that requires special tools and expertise. Window experts can repair the damaged seal, improving the efficiency of your windows and reducing the energy cost.

If you have double pane windows, it is important to replace both panes in the event that one breaks. This is because double pane windows have a space between the two glass panes which is filled with an inert gas, such as argon or krypton. This helps to prevent heat and cool air from venting out and slows down the passage of heat through your window. Trying to repair a double-pane window by replacing only the damaged pane may harm the entire window and compromise the function of your windows.

Start by making sure the window is level on the floor. Put on a pair of thick gloves and safety goggles, and then carefully remove the old glass. After the old glass is removed, scrape off any varnish or paint that may be on the wooden frames. Once the frame is ready to accept windows, carefully measure the opening and then cut the piece of glass to size. It is best to purchase the glass a little smaller than the opening to ensure it fits within the frame. The next step is to cement the glass to the frame using glazier's points and glazing putty. Apply mortar that is not sanded to the edges and corners of the glass to prevent it from chipping or cracking in the future.

Misted panes

Double glazing is an excellent way to improve the aesthetic of your home, and make a a great first impression for guests. It also acts as a noise diffuser and can make your home more energy efficient. If the glass panes start to fog up or mist and look ugly, they could be a nuisance and interfere with your view. Luckily, this can be resolved with a few simple steps.

The most common reason for a foggy window is condensation. It is a normal occurrence that occurs when warm air is brought into contact with cool air. The air transforms into water vapour, and then condense onto the cold surfaces of your home. double glazing near me is likely to happen on your mirrors, windows and even furniture. If it happens between double-glazed windows, a failed seal is usually the culprit. It can be fixed or replaced to prevent the problem from happening again.

Foggy windows are not just a nuisance. They can be quite dangerous. The condensation of moisture in insulated windows may cause dampness, or even mold to form within your home. Therefore, it's crucial to correct the problem immediately you notice it.

One of the most effective ways to prevent condensation is to improve the ventilation in your home and to make use of a dehumidifier. In addition, it's an excellent idea to regularly wipe down your windows to get rid of dust or dirt that could be causing them to fog. Sometimes, the best option is to employ an expert company for double glazing repair which can seal or replace your windows.

A professional will typically employ a hot-melt sealant that is specially designed to create a sealed gap between the two glass panes of your windows. The gap is filled with argon or regular air, which increases the efficiency of your home. The spacer also usually contains an desiccant material which helps to absorb moisture from the air. If a knockout post notice condensation in the windows of your double-glazed windows, it could be an indication of a failed seal or that the desiccant has become saturated with moisture.

Leaks

Double glazing is designed to last between 20 and 35 years, or even longer. However, maintaining this durability requires a proper installation at the beginning, and regular maintenance thereafter. The sealant that binds the window panes together can become damaged. This can cause leaks around the window's perimeter. This is a straightforward issue that can be easily solved with a quick fix.

Leaking can result from a broken seal or an old damaged or damaged door or window. When this happens, water can enter the frame and lead to mould and rot. This problem is prevalent in older homes but it could also happen in newer homes if the materials used in the construction of the structure are not moisture-resistant.

The best method to test for leaking is to feel on the edge of the frame where it joins with the brickwork. If a knockout post notice a draft, the sealant has gone through a change and must be replaced.

Condensation is a different issue. This can often happen in kitchens and bathrooms where there is a lot of humidity however it can occur on cold surfaces such as windows. It's not normally a problem in itself, but it could be a sign that the seal between the two panes of glass has sprung a leak, which can cause gas leaks between the two panes.

It is often possible to prevent condensation by ensuring that the room is properly ventilated using extractor fans, or leaving the windows open to help keep humidity lower. Cleaning the weepholes regularly in the window frames can prevent getting blocked with debris. Verify if your double-glazed window has an warranty. If it is, you should contact the business that installed it and report any issues. Do not attempt to interfere with the window units or try to fix them yourself as this will invalidate your warranty.
